As one sports writer put it, “(It’s) like Bear Bryant’s son announcing he’s going to play football at Auburn.”
Well, Junior’s announcement didn’t go much different than the rumors had speculated. The only real unknowns at the moment are Kyle Busch’s destination, and Junior’s car # and sponsor.
